SAMOA GOVT LOOKING TO BAN FACEBOOK

-

Apia: The Samoan Government is looking seriously at banning Facebook in the country.

A report by TV1Samoa details Prime Minister Tuilaepa Sailele Malielegao­i saying that many people had complained about the popular social media platform and how it was being used to hurt people.

“I am thinking about this a lot, especially how it is being used to make defamatory statements about others,” he said.

Tuilaepa himself has been a victim of personal attacks on Facebook, and had even taken some bloggers to court for defamation. He cited a recent example of the prominent Samoan blogger, King Faipopo, who admitted in court that his statements were fabricated to make people hate the PM and turn them off the government.
